The guide you're looking for refers to the book by Éric Gourgoulhon. It is widely regarded as a modern masterpiece for its unique geometric approach , treating special relativity as a four-dimensional theory from the start rather than building up from three-dimensional space and time. : Unlike traditional textbooks, it adopts a 4D Minkowski spacetime view immediately, defining worldlines, 4-velocity, and 4-acceleration as absolute geometric objects independent of any coordinate system.

: By using a modern mathematical framework (tensors, exterior calculus, and differential forms), it serves as a rigorous foundation for students moving toward general relativity.
